Which airlines fly most frequently between Penang and Kuala Lumpur Airport?

In normal times, AirAsia flies from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Airport up to 8 times per day, Malaysia Airlines up to 6 times per day, and Batik Air up to 3 times per day.

Which airlines fly direct between Penang and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port?

Airline and price data is aggregated from results in KAYAK’s search results from the last 2 weeks for flights from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port.
There are 3 airlines that fly direct from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port. They are: AirAsia, Batik Air and Malaysia Airlines. The cheapest price of all airlines flying this route was found with AirAsia at RM 78 for a one-way flight. On average, the best prices for this route can be found at AirAsia.

How many flights are there between Penang and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port per day?

Each day, there are between 17 and 19 nonstop flights that take off from Penang and land in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port, with an average flight time of 1h 03m. The most common departure time is 06:00 and most flights take off in the morning. Each week, there are 125 flights. The most frequent day of departure is Friday, when 15% of all weekly flights depart. The fewest flights depart on a Thursday.

How long does a flight from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Airport take?

Direct flights take on average 1h 00m to travel the 523 km between Penang and Kuala Lumpur Airport.

What’s the earliest departure time from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Airport?

Early birds can take the earliest flight from Penang at 06:00 and will be landing in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port at 07:05.

What’s the latest departure time from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Airport?

If you prefer to fly at night, the latest flight from Penang to Kuala Lumpur Intl Airport jets off at 21:15 and lands at 22:15.
